PARIS – French President Emmanuel Macron believes Russia is not interested in invading Ukraine. He expressed optimism that as long as the West is ready to make concessions, he can secure a “de-escalation” of tensions around Ukraine.

He will meet Russian President Vladimir Putin in Moscow on Monday (7/2/2022) local time.

Russia’s geopolitical goal today is clearly not Ukraine, but to clarify the rules of coexistence with NATO and the European Union (EU),” Macron explained in a weekend interview with the weekly Journal du Dimanche before his departure for Moscow.

Russia has repeatedly called on NATO to stop extending membership eastward to former Soviet territory.

Moscow continues to cite agreements made at the time of the collapse of the Soviet Union which NATO has since repeatedly violated.

Taking aim at the US refusal to end NATO’s controversial “open door policy”, Macron warned, “We have to be very realistic. We won’t get a unilateral move, but it’s important to avoid deteriorating the situation before building mechanisms and mutual trust.”
